Scene from the life of King Francis I of France. The king stands with two ladies by an open window. His right hand, containing a dagger, he holds up. Episode from the Life of Francis I Frans den Eersten , print maker: Reinier Craeyvanger, (mentioned on object), printer: P. Blommers (Steendrukkerij van), (mentioned on object), publisher: J.J. van Brederode, (mentioned on object), print maker: Netherlands, printer: The Hague, publisher: Haarlem, 1847 - 1887, paper, h 275 mm × w 360 mm, FTZYC Doctype , print maker: Amédée Bourgeois, (mentioned on object), printer: veuve Delpech (Naudet), (mentioned on object), Paris, c. 1825, paper, h 275 mm × w 365 mm.
